Official abstract text for this publication.
A display system includes a head-mounted display unit and a detachable speaker unit. The head-mounted display unit outputs visual content to a user and provides a visual pass-through of a real environment to the user. The detachable speaker unit is detachably coupleable to the head-mounted display unit for providing aural content to the user. At least one of the visual content or the aural content is changed according to a position of the detachable speaker unit relative to the head-mounted display unit.
Opening claim text (preview).
What is claimed is: 1. A display system comprising: a head-mounted display unit that outputs visual content to a user; an audio output device that outputs aural content to the user; and a controller that controls the head-mounted display unit to output the visual content and the audio output device to output the aural content; wherein the visual content output by the head-mounted display unit includes a visual indicator in spatial proximity to the audio output device. 2. The display system according to claim 1 , wherein the visual indicator indicates a sound output capability of the audio output device to the user; wherein a position of the audio output device is determined by the controller according to sensors of one or more of the head-mounted display unit or the audio output device; and wherein the audio output device is a detachable speaker unit that is detachably coupleable to the head-mounted display unit. 3. The display system according to claim 1 , wherein the visual indicator indicates a sound output capability of the audio output device to the user. 4. The display system according to claim 3 , wherein the visual indicator includes one or more of surrounds or overlays the audio output device in a field of view of the head-mounted display unit. 5. The display system according to claim 3 , wherein the visual indicator includes a depicting of one or more of sound waves or an audio headset. 6. The display system according to claim 3 , wherein the visual indicator is animated. 7. The display system according to claim 6 , wherein the visual indicator is animated by changing appearance according to sound of the aural content output by the audio output device. 8. The display system according to claim 7 , wherein the visual indicator increases in size according to the sound. 9. The display system according to claim 7 , wherein the visual indicator visually pulsates according to a beat of the sound. 10. The display system according to claim 1 , wherein a position of the audio output device is determined by the controller according to one or more sensors of one or more of the head-mounted display unit or the audio output device. 11. The display system according to claim 1 , wherein when the audio output device is in a field of view of the head-mounted display unit, the field of view is a portion of a real environment that is viewable by the user by one of a video pass-through or an optical pass-through. 12. The display system according to claim 1 , wherein the audio output device is a detachable speaker unit that is detachably coupleable to the head-mounted display unit. 13. A display system comprising: a head-mounted display unit that outputs visual content to a user; an audio output device that outputs aural content to the user and is detachably coupleable to the head-mounted display unit; and a controller that controls the head-mounted display unit to output the visual content and the audio output device to output the aural content; wherein the controller controls the head-mounted display unit to output visual content to indicate a position of the audio output device relative to the head-mounted display unit. 14. The display system according to claim 13 , further comprising an audio headset that includes the audio output device and another audio output device that is detachably coupleable to the head-mounted display unit; wherein the visual content includes graphical representations of the audio output device; wherein the visual content includes instructions to move the audio output device to the head-mounted display unit, the instructions including one or more of iconography, text, or an animation; and wherein the controller determines the position of the audio output device relative to the head-mounted display unit according to sensors of one or more of the head-mounted display unit or the audio output device. 15. The display system according to claim 13 , wherein the visual content includes graphical representations of the audio output device and a coupling location of the audio output device. 16. The display system according to claim 15 , wherein the graphical representations of the audio output device and the coupling location are depicted in spatial relationship to each other according to the position of the audio output device relative to the head-mounted display unit. 17. The display system according to claim 13 , wherein the visual content includes instructions to move the audio output device to the head-mounted display unit, the instructions including one or more of iconography, text, or an animation. 18. The display system according to claim 13 , further comprising an audio headset that includes the audio output device and another output device that is detachably coupleable to the head-mounted display unit. 19. The display system according to claim 18 , wherein the controller determines the position of the other audio output device relative to the head-mounted display unit according to sensors of one or more of the head-mounted display unit or the audio output device. 20. A method for providing visual content with a display system having a head-mounted display unit that outputs the visual content to a user, an audio output device that outputs aural content to the user, and a controller that controls the head-mounted display unit to output the visual content and the audio output device to output the aural content, the method comprising: determining, with the controller and one or more sensors of one or more of the head-mounted display unit or the audio output device, a position of the audio output device relative to the head-mounted display unit; and displaying, with the head-mounted display unit according to the position, a visual indicator in spatial proximity to the audio output device.
